Visibility of intrahospital transport in an intensive care unit: a descriptive study

ABSTRACT

Objective

To verify the perception of the nursing staff about patient´s safety during the intrahospital transport of patients in an intensive care unit.

Method

Qualitative, descriptive study with the participation of 21 nursing professionals who worked at the intensive care unit of a public hospital in the southern region of Brazil. The data were collected using semi-structured interviews, in November 2012, and analysed using Minayo’s content analysis.

Results

The results led to three main categories: responsibility of the health professional in intra-hospital transport; risk situation for the patient in intra-hospital transport; quality in the structure for intra-hospital transport, revealing the concern of professionals in providing safe transport.

Conclusion

Although the nursing professionals are aware of the patient safety during intra-hospital transport, there is a need for institutional protocols and training on this practice to reduce the incidence of adverse events.
